Abstract
The purpose of the present study was to determine whether EQ, as an interpersonal skill and innate potential, had any relationship between reading comprehension and Vocabulary Knowledge of learners. To this end, 150 Iranian EFL learners studying at Islamic Azad University (IAU) took an Oxford Placement Test (OPT); 150 candidates (95 males and 55 females) who were at the intermediate level were selected as the participants of the study and hence took the self-report measure Emotional Intelligence Quotient Quiz. The validity and reliability of EQi were measured and the instrument was found to be valid and highly internally consistent. Correlation and regression analysis were performed to test the hypotheses. Results revealed that there was not a strong relationship between Emotional Intelligence and EFL learners’ reading comprehension and vocabulary knowledge.
